Microchip Technology M1-5KE24CAE3 is a bidirectional Transient Voltage Suppressor (TVS) diode designed for robust overvoltage protection. This component features a 20.5V reverse standoff voltage and a 22.8V minimum breakdown voltage. It offers a 33.2V maximum clamping voltage at a peak pulse current of 45A (10/1000µs), dissipating 1500W (1.5kW) of peak pulse power. The device is housed in a DO-201AA (DO-27, Axial) package, identified as CASE-1, suitable for through-hole mounting. Qualified to MIL-PRF-19500 standards, this diode operates across a wide temperature range of -65°C to 150°C. Its robust construction makes it suitable for applications requiring protection against transient voltage events in demanding environments, including military and general-purpose applications.
